Transaction 52e083a93afa2cee7c797e14605ddf7c9d5cdf6097f0785325357f7eb40f35cf
4 Input
2 Outputs
- 52e083a93afa2cee7c797e14605ddf7c9d5cdf6097f0785325357f7eb40f35cf:0
- 52e083a93afa2cee7c797e14605ddf7c9d5cdf6097f0785325357f7eb40f35cf:1
value 1748018
address 3DXLdVCG3hTYTBu2KonuSsgxNhpJHuwscX
value 16436637
address 3BMEXKcr9cEsi3gMAeqVKceoqrSQLMvvRx